Understanding Spousal Support Law and Its Impact on Disputes

Spousal support law governs the obligations and rights regarding financial assistance between spouses after separation or divorce. It aims to ensure that both parties can meet their basic needs while maintaining fairness. Understanding these laws is vital to resolving disputes effectively.

Legal standards for spousal support vary by jurisdiction, but generally, courts consider factors such as the duration of the marriage, each spouse’s financial situation, health, and standard of living. These considerations impact how disputes over support are judged and resolved.

Disputes often arise when one party believes support obligations are unfair or need modification. Legal assistance helps clarify the application of spousal support law, ensuring parties understand their rights and responsibilities. This understanding significantly influences the resolution process and outcomes.

Navigating Support Dispute Cases: Step-by-Step Legal Processes

Navigating support dispute cases involves a structured legal process to ensure fair resolution. Typically, it begins with the filing of a formal complaint or request for modification. The involved parties may be required to submit relevant financial documents to support their claims.

Following this, the legal process often includes negotiations or settlement discussions facilitated by attorneys. If an agreement cannot be reached, the case proceeds to a court hearing or mediation. During this stage, evidence and financial affidavits are examined to determine support obligations.

Key steps include the court reviewing whether modifications are justified, based on changes in circumstances like income or health. The court then issues an order to affirm, modify, or terminate support obligations. Legal assistance for support disputes guides clients through these steps, ensuring adherence to spousal support law.

Addressing non-payment or defaulting issues

Addressing non-payment or defaulting issues in support disputes requires careful legal intervention to protect the compliant party’s interests. When a support obligor defaults, legal assistance helps enforce support agreements through various remedies. These include filing for contempt proceedings or wage garnishments to ensure compliance.

Legal professionals assess the reasons behind defaulting—whether financial hardship or willful non-compliance—and recommend appropriate actions aligned with spousal support law. Courts may modify support obligations if circumstances change significantly, emphasizing the importance of expert guidance in these cases.

Effective legal assistance ensures that non-payment issues are addressed promptly and fairly. It safeguards the support recipient’s rights while ensuring compliance with existing legal obligations. Through strategic legal steps, disputes over defaulting can be resolved in a manner that balances enforcement with compassion.
